Sundance adds Coogler-produced โ€˜Judas and the Black Messiahโ€™

The Ryan Coogler-produced Fred Hampton film will have its premiere at the Sundance Film Festival before heading to HBO Max and theaters, programmers announced Tuesday. (Glen Wilson/Warner Bros. Entertainment via AP)The Ryan Coogler-produced Fred Hampton film โ€œJudas and the Black Messiahโ€ will have its premiere at the Sundance Film Festival before heading to HBO Max and theaters, programmers announced Tuesday. The 2021 Sundance Film Festival, which kicks off Jan. 28, is going largely virtual this year due to the pandemic. โ€œJudas...โ€ is among the 2021 Warner Bros. films that are debuting simultaneously in theaters and on HBO Max. Itโ€™ll be available for HBO Max subscribers in the U.S. starting Feb. 12.
